    In health class you will hear about white blood cells, but do you know how they help the body? A basic description of white blood cells is that they help the body fight infection and are a part of the immune system. According to ClevelandClinic.org, “As your white blood cells travel through your bloodstream and tissues, they locate the site of an infection and act as an army general to notify other white blood cells of their location to help defend your body from an attack of an unknown organism” (par. 2). The white blood cells then take it a step further and help release antibodies that destroy the unknown organisms. These cells are found all throughout the bloodstream, but actually form in bone marrow (a soft tissue found within bones).
